Inspection
Diagnosis with GDS
1.
The wiring harness system on the body can check the failed parts more rapidly with tester for the vehicle (GDS).
The tester (GDS) provides the following information.
(1)
Self examination : Checking the failure code (DTC) and display
(2)
Sensor data : Checking the system input/output data state
(3)
Forced driving : Checking the system operation condition
(4)
Additional function : Other controlling such as he system option and zero point
2.
Select the 'Car model' and the system to be checked in order to check the vehicle with the tester.
3.
Select the module to be checked after selecting BCM.
   
Select "Blind Spot Detection (BSD)" to check the BSD warning indicator.
4.
Select the 'Input/Output Monitoring" menu to search the current state of the input/output data.
The input/output data for the sensors corresponding to BSD warning indicator can be checked.

5.
If you will check the BSD warning indicator LED or switch forcefully, select "Actuation Test".

6.
To check the DTC of the Blind Spot Detection (BSD), select "Diagnostic Trouble Codes"
